Section 1: Market Analysis for Crypto Trading

1.1 Historical Patterns:

Cryptocurrency markets, like any financial market, exhibit historical patterns that can provide valuable insights into future price movements. By studying these patterns, traders can identify support and resistance levels, as well as potential market trends. Chart analysis tools, such as moving averages and technical indicators, can help you spot these patterns.

1.2 News and Events:

The cryptocurrency market is highly sensitive to external factors, including news and events. Major announcements from governments, regulatory bodies, or crypto-related companies can significantly impact prices. Stay up-to-date on the latest industry developments to anticipate market reactions and make informed trading decisions.

Section 2: Identifying Crypto Market Trends

2.1 Market Cycles:

The crypto market is known for its cyclical nature, characterized by periods of bull runs and bear markets. Bull runs are characterized by rising prices and increased trading volume, while bear markets are periods of declining prices and lower activity. Understanding the market cycle can help you determine the overall trend and adjust your trading strategy accordingly.

2.2 Technical Indicators:

Technical indicators are mathematical formulas applied to price data to identify market trends and potential trading opportunities. Some popular indicators include moving averages, Bollinger Bands, and MACD. By incorporating technical analysis into your trading, you can gain a deeper understanding of market momentum and price action.

Section 3: Specific Time Frames for Crypto Trading

3.1 Intraday Trading:

Intraday trading involves buying and selling cryptocurrencies within the same trading day. This strategy is suitable for experienced traders who can quickly analyze market fluctuations and execute trades in a timely manner. It can be highly lucrative, but also carries a higher level of risk.

3.2 Day Trading:

Day trading involves holding cryptocurrency positions for a few hours or a day. It requires constant market monitoring and decision-making, and is best suited for traders with a deep understanding of technical analysis and market psychology. Day trading can generate significant returns, but also comes with substantial risks.

3.3 Swing Trading:

Swing trading is a medium-term trading strategy that involves holding cryptocurrency positions for several days or weeks. Swing traders attempt to capture price swings within a larger market trend. This strategy requires less frequent monitoring and is ideal for traders with a patient and disciplined approach.

FAQ about Best Time to Trade Crypto

1. When is the best time of day to trade crypto?

  • The best time to trade crypto varies depending on the market conditions and the specific cryptocurrency. Generally, trading during hours of high volume and volatility (usually early afternoon and evening) can increase the chances of successful trades.

2. What is the best day of the week to trade crypto?

  • The best day of the week to trade crypto is typically Wednesday or Thursday, as these days tend to have more stable market conditions and higher trading volume.

3. Is it better to trade crypto in a bull or bear market?

  • Trading in a bull market (rising prices) can be more profitable, as prices tend to trend upwards and provide more opportunities for long positions. However, bear markets (falling prices) can also provide opportunities for short positions or accumulating crypto at a lower cost.

4. What is the optimal time frame for trading crypto?

  • The optimal time frame for trading crypto depends on the trader’s strategy and risk tolerance. Scalpers and day traders may prefer short-term charts (e.g., 1-minute or 15-minute), while swing traders and long-term investors may use longer time frames (e.g., daily or weekly).

5. How can I identify the best time to buy crypto?

  • To identify the best time to buy crypto, traders can use technical analysis tools such as moving averages, candlestick patterns, and support and resistance levels. They can also follow market news and sentiment to gauge the overall direction of the market.

6. When is the best time to sell crypto?

  • The best time to sell crypto is when the trader has achieved their desired profit target or when market conditions indicate a potential reversal. Traders should set stop-loss orders to limit potential losses and take-profit orders to secure gains.

7. What factors influence the best time to trade crypto?

  • Factors that influence the best time to trade crypto include market volatility, volume, price trends, news events, regulatory changes, and overall economic conditions.
